Placed gently on a pale wrist and set against a clean white background, this corsage centres on a pristine white Phalaenopsis orchid whose broad, silky petals radiate calm and refinement. The orchid's throat is enlivened with a concentrated yellow and a hint of deeper orange, a small, luminous detail that gives the bloom an internal warmth against the cool white. Surrounding the flower, sprigs of asparagus fern sweep outward in soft, feather-like curls that create a halo of bright green and lend the design an airy, botanical grace. To one side, a cluster of small Hypericum berries provides a tactile and chromatic contrast: each berry graduates from pale green to gentle pink and then to a warm cranberry red, their glossy skins catching highlights and echoing the orchid's central colour. A ruffled, lime-green accent leaf near the berries introduces an additional layer of texture and freshness. The composition is anchored to the wrist by a multi-strand pearl bracelet of tiny white pearls, whose gentle luster complements the orchid's surface while offering a classic, wearable base. The light is soft and neutral, chosen to reveal the textures-the satiny petal, the fern's fine hairs, the smooth berries, the pearls' sheen-without distraction. The overall impression is timeless romance and considered craftsmanship, an accessory that reads as intimate and celebratory. Create unforgettable wedding moments with the Magic in the Air Wedding Corsage from Florist Harold Hill. This elegant corsage features a sophisticated blend of pure white orchids paired with rich red hypericum berries, bringing a romantic pop of colour to any bridal party. Perfect for bridesmaids, mothers of the bride and groom, or special guests, each corsage is designed to be comfortable to wear while adding a touch of luxury to dresses, suits or jackets.

Handcrafted in Harold Hill by our experienced florists, these corsages showcase premium, fresh blooms chosen for their beauty and longevity. The refined white and red palette complements both classic and contemporary wedding themes, from traditional church ceremonies to chic civil celebrations. The listed price includes a set of four corsages, offering excellent value for coordinated bridal party flowers.
